#c67318 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c67318 is composed of 77.6% red, 45.1%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.9% magenta, 87.9%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 31.4 degrees, a saturation of 78.4% and a lightness of 43.5%. #c67318 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e630 with #8d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

#c67318 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c67318 has RGB values of R:198, G:115,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.42, Y:0.88,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13005592.
